Rating: ![1 stars](http://www.reviewfocus.com/images/stars-1-0.gif) Summary: Not much here Review: In the introduction to FRINGE PATRIOTS, David G. Gerkin, MD, Brigadier General, says: "This amazing first book, a chronicle of the past, has produced a sound rendering of reality mixed with fiction in an arena of war that often deprives youth of innocence..." A very apt interpretation of what the book is about.Smith has broken the mold with this one and offers readers a book both men and women will enjoy. FRINGE PATRIOTS is a strong mix of military thriller and romantic suspense. This combination works well together. A tale of good versus evil, corrupt military and government officials, and four young people who take on these evildoers. The reader is left wondering how much is based on actual fact and how much is embellishment, with the hope that most of it is fictionalized and the suspicion it is not. A book that is based in reality and the first in a series, FRINGE PATRIOTS is one book that will be appreciated by many in and out of the military arena, especially during this time of American history.
